Clavells Head
A view of Clavells Head
A small Quay operated here and below the Clavell Tower, where barges were loaded with Blackstone (oil shale).
Clavells Head is a pinch point on a low tide walk from Kimmeridge Bay ,
the next access point is Chapman's Pool .
This part of the Coast has four tides per day !
